Essay Questions Take Time To Answer

By: Brett Franklin



Essay questions

I can’t name a single person who looks forward to taking a test for a class. If you do, then don’t bother to read anything that I’m about to say. Most students will say that they dread essay questions rather than multiple choice or true and false. Essay questions don’t just grade on your knowledge of the answer but evaluate your language and writing skills. You can answer an essay question correctly but use improper English and misspell lots of words, which will result in a much lower grade. Teachers like to see that thought has been put into answering essay questions.

However, essay questions can be tricky to grade accurately. Students have learned the art of talking in circles. A question asked could be turned around in so many different ways. You might try to disguise the fact that you don’t know the question and are just babbling but your teacher may see right through that. Maybe they’ll give you some points for your creative ramblings but it certainly won’t help you to pass the class. English, History and Literature classes are quite popular for having tests with essay questions. Sometimes you might be lucky and know ahead of time that there will be essay questions. Other times, the teacher stuck some questions on there and you weren’t prepared in the least. Classes like math and science may have traditional tests and don’t require essay questions.

Part of the reason that teachers tend to like essay questions is because it encourages problem solving and more in depth thinking. You can’t just memorize facts for the test and then forget them the moment you hand the test to the teacher. Essay questions are looking for some structure and thought that answers the question properly. Anyone can take a test and mark down some answers whether they are correct or not. But, if you have to answer essay questions, your teacher finds out if you actually understand and comprehend the material that you learned. Perhaps that’s why so many people fear essay questions.

Of course, there is always controversy when it comes to essay questions. Many will say that it is not ideal for testing purposes. Others say that essay questions are incredibly ideal. When you get to the college years, you’ll find that some tests are completely essay questions. If students never had essay questions, they’d find themselves incredibly unprepared once they enter college. All that needs to be done is putting more time and thought into a particular subject or question. Don’t make careless mistakes. Take your time.
